Starting with Convenience and Culture

The tour begins with a hotel pickup in a comfortable air-conditioned minivan, which means you won’t have to worry about transport logistics. This is a real bonus, especially if you’re staying somewhere outside the main tourist hubs. The meeting point is in Krabi’s Mueang district, making it accessible for most travelers.

Once you’re picked up, the journey takes you to Baan Nai Sa, a cozy Muslim village set amidst the mountains. This village isn’t just a scenic stop; it offers a glimpse into local life away from Krabi’s busy beaches. You’ll get an authentic feel for rural Thailand, surrounded by freshwater streams and pools, making it a peaceful start to the day.

The ATV Adventure: Jungle and Limestone Cliffs

After a 45-minute ride, you’ll hop onto an ATV, which is the first major thrill of the tour. We loved the way guides led the group through green jungle paths with breathtaking limestone cliffs looming above. The reviews mention that the guides are knowledgeable and attentive, making this segment both safe and exciting.

Riders of all levels can enjoy this part, but it’s important to note that the ATV ride isn’t suitable for pregnant women or children — so plan accordingly. The guide will lead you to the base of Sa Kongsi Mountain, where you can marvel at spectacular stalactites and stalagmites. These formations are over millennia in the making and have been featured in Hollywood movies like “The Beach” and “Around the World in 80 Days,” adding a little cinematic magic to your trip.

Exploring Sa Kongsi Mountain’s Caves

Once at the base of Sa Kongsi Mountain, you’ll get the chance to explore impressive caves filled with stalactites and stalagmites. This natural display showcases Thailand’s geological history and offers some great photo opportunities. The guides often share insightful details about how these formations came to be, adding an educational touch to the adventure.

The Blue Lagoon: Serenity and Adventure

The highlight for many is the Blue Lagoon at Klong Sra Kaew, renowned for its striking turquoise waters. The lagoon’s calm waters are perfect for kayaking, and the tour provides sit-on kayaks, life jackets, and dry bags — making it easy and safe to paddle around.

According to reviewers, the lagoon is an excellent spot to cool off after the jungle adventure and to take some relaxed photos of the vivid blue water against limestone cliffs. The water is shallow enough for swimming, and you can also walk natural trails around the area for more scenic views.

Lunch and Leisure Time

A Thai-style lunch is included in the tour, served at a local restaurant near the lagoon. Reviewers note the portion size is generous — some mentioning enough for two or even four people. This makes it a great opportunity to replenish energy before heading back.

Post-lunch, you’re free to swim, walk, or just relax in the tranquil environment. The scenery around the lagoon is both beautiful and peaceful, perfect for unwinding. This downtime is especially appreciated after the more active morning.

Ending the Tour

By mid-afternoon, the tour concludes with transportation back to your hotel. The smooth, organized process ensures a hassle-free experience, with the group often being small enough (max 25 travelers) for personalized attention from guides.

FAQs

Half-Day Trip to Blue Lagoon at Klong Sra Kaew with Kayaking & ATV - FAQs

Is hotel pickup included?
Yes, the tour includes a convenient round-trip transfer from your hotel, making logistics simple and stress-free.

What should I wear for the ATV ride?
Comfortable clothing suitable for outdoor adventure, along with closed shoes, is recommended. The guides provide helmets and safety gear.

Can I participate in kayaking if I don’t have experience?
Absolutely. The tour provides sit-on kayaks, life jackets, and dry bags. The water is calm, and the guides are there to assist.

Is lunch included?
Yes, a Thai-style lunch is provided at the restaurant near Klong Sra Kaew. Reviewers have found the portions generous and satisfying.

How long is the tour?
The total experience lasts approximately 4 hours, including transportation, activities, and leisure time.

What’s the best time of day to join?
The tour starts at 10:00 am, making it ideal for morning adventurers wanting to beat the afternoon heat and crowds.
